it should be able to do the XT PE speed honestly... try 520//560 - my Asus X800 Pro VIVO is running at that speed, but with 16 pipes.. They are the same chip, so in theory very possible to be fine at that speed. Mine does run sort of strangely hot though.. i mean, 33C idle, and 75C load :|
 
If you notch up carefully you should get artifacts or lockups before your card ignites into flames. Always a risk though I suppose. Go slowly, and do more than just a couple runs of 3dmark before declaring your card stable at that speed.
